   As Mizzou Engineering embarks on the next phase of its strategic plan, we're reimagining how we support and inspire our students. The Director of Academic Advising will be at the forefront of this transformation, leading a talented advising team, fostering data-informed student success, and helping shape the future of engineering education at Mizzou. To realize this vision, the College seeks a Director of Academic Advising who combines strategic insight with hands-on leadership. Reporting to the Associate Dean for Undergraduate Education and Student Success, the Director will collaborate with the College of Engineering Recruitment and Career Services and academic departments to align advising practices with the College's goals for student success, retention, and inclusive excellence.    Monday - Friday, 8:00 a.m. - 5:00 p.m. with occasional evening and/or weekends Minimum Qualifications
   A Bachelor's degree or an equivalent combination of education and experience and at least 6 years of experience from which comparable knowledge and skills can be acquired is necessary. Preferred Qualifications
   6 years' experience in advising, counseling, admissions or student services is required. Anticipated Hiring Range
   Salary Range: $69,097.60 - $95,000 per hour Application Materials
   MU application, resume, and letter of interest. Finalist will have reference check. Benefit Eligibility
   This position is eligible for University benefits. As part of your total compensation, the University offers a comprehensive benefits package, including medical, dental and vision plans, retirement, paid time off, short- and long-term disability, paid parental leave, paid caregiver leave, and educational fee discounts for all four UM System campuses.
